Just bought razzle’s white one....drove it home last night. Things that I noticed that are different from my red one that I owned six or seven years ago for one the smell is different. Maybe it’s the adhesive that’s getting old. Little things breaking like the chrome trim on Ac vents. Also some minor sounds/rattles in the roof somewhere. Suspension seems louder than I remember but might be the different tires. What tires were put on these cars originally? Thx razzle aka ryan

Doctodd33.....I just got the PM you sent me a couple of months ago about my exhaust, but the forum won't let me reply to anything for some reason. It was the Evosport exhaust and headers. Loved the sound. As for the CEL, I got one one occasion, but I am not sure if it was from that or the Evosport tune in the ECU. My guess is that it was the tune, because I seemed to foul up more O2 sensors than a normal car should.
